My thoughts on last nights game:

I think the game was a sellout. It sure looked full to me.

In a very flawed game the USA took a 1-0 lead, then surrendered 2 goals, then tied it up, and promptly surrendered 2 more goals. Not good.

The better part of the USA regular rotation watched the game from a private suite, while several backups got a chance to show what they had.
-Sitting out: Jozy Altidore, Carlos Bocanegra, Michael Bradley, Jay DeMerit, Clint Dempsey, Landon Donovan, Benny Feilhaber, Tim Howard
-3 other players who are virtual locks for the WC roster were on the game day roster but did not see the field - Ricardo Clark, Marcus Hahnemann & Jonathan Spector.

Oguchi Onyewu was on display last night too, and the rust is very apparent. If the tournament started this weekend I don't see how he could play.

Robbie Findley and Chad Marshall did not play at all.

The left fullback scene was a nightmare for the entire 90 minutes with Jonathan Bornstein stinking up the first 45 minutes and Heath Pearce possibly even worse in the second half.

Edson Buddle took a real shot to the mouth early in the game and ended up getting stitches in his upper lip at half time.

VOYAGEURS CUP - CANADIAN CHAMPIONSHIP

The 3 professional teams in Canada play each other home and away for the annual title.

Vancouver must win in Montreal tonight or the title goes to Toronto.
